The Broadcast Systems Coordination Assistant supports the preparation, maintenance, tracking, and logistics of cutting-edge RF and specialty camera systems used in live television productions across sports, entertainment, news, and special events. This role is responsible for helping to ensure equipment is production-ready, accurately inventoried, tested, and deployed to support successful live broadcasts. This is an excellent entry-level opportunity for an individual interested in pursuing a career in broadcast engineering, RF systems, specialty cameras, or live production technology. Comprehensive on-the-job training will be provided, allowing the successful candidate to develop hands-on experience with broadcast equipment. The successful candidate will work closely with experienced engineers and technicians while developing technical skills and industry knowledge that can lead to future advancement opportunities within the engineering organization.
